Receiving Calls
During an incoming call, an audible tonesounds. Caller information appears in thedisplay if it is available.
To accept the call, select:
Menu Item
Accept
Note:You can also accept the call bypressing the phone button on the steeringwheel.
To reject the call, select:
Menu Item
Reject
Note:You can also reject the call bypressing the phone button on the steeringwheel.
Ignore the call by doing nothing. SYNC 3logs it as a missed call.

Ambient Lighting (If Equipped)
Tap a color once to active ambient lighting.This sets the color to the highest intensity.
You can drag the colors up and down toincrease or decrease the intensity.
To switch ambient lighting off, press theactive color once or drag the active color allthe way down to zero intensity.

Door Keypad Code
Select this button to add or erase a personaldoor keypad code. To add or erase apersonal code, you first need to enter thefive-digit factory set code. You can find thiscode on the owner's wallet card in the glovebox or from your authorized dealer.
